The combination of mokume and dheu on indigo is like deep blue streams running through your hands. This sensation is reinforced by the softness of textiles touched for weeks by the skilled hands of Bangladeshi artisans, most of whom are women. There is no machine-made stiffness here, but rather the warm presence of people and ancient methods.
-- Keith Recker, editor HAND/EYE
